Am I a good candidate for excisional thigh lipectomy?
- excess or sagging inner and upper thigh skin - an inner thigh that protrudes and is out of proportion to the rest of your body - inner thighs that have been separated and weakened by age, weight loss or gain or pregnancy - excess fatty tissue that is concentrated in your inner and upper thigh skin
If you plan to become pregnant or lose weight in the future, you should discuss this with your plastic surgeon. Scarring from previous leg surgery may limit the results of your inner thigh lift.
